ClimateForecastNovemberDecember >>

Lahore Climate by Month

The temperature in Lahore can vary quite a bit throughout the year. Temperatures can be very hot during the warmest months, and pleasant during the cooler months. It receives mid-range precipitation levels. Let's now guide you through the climate details for a complete overview.

Average day and night temperature

Visitors to Lahore can expect significant temperature changes throughout the year. Average daytime temperatures range from a very hot 41°C in May, the warmest time of the year, to a pleasant 20°C during cooler months like January. At night, temperatures typically average around 7°C during these months.

The mean minimum and maximum temperatures throughout the year

Precipitation and rainy days

Generally, Lahore experiences moderate precipitation patterns, averaging 697 mm yearly. Significant seasonal changes in precipitation occur throughout the year. During the wetter season, July receives heavy rainfall, averaging 176 mm of precipitation, recorded across 11 rainy days. In contrast, the drier season, November brings less rainfall, with 8.7 mm over 2 rainy days.

The mean monthly precipitation over the year, including rain, hail and snow

Sunshine over the year

Seasonal changes in sunshine hours are quite dramatic in Lahore. While May receives considerable daily sunshine with up to 9.8 hours, January marks the darkest time of the year, where sunshine is scarce with only 5.9 hours of sunlight per day.

Monthly hours of sunshine

Data from: Amritsar, India (50 KM, 31 Miles).

Daily hours of sunshine

Data from: Amritsar, India (50 KM, 31 Miles).

The best time of year to visit Lahore in Pakistan

During the months of February and December you are most likely to experience good weather with pleasant average temperatures that fall between 20°C and 26°C.

Other facts from our historical weather data:
  • Which months have the greatest rainfall in Lahore?
    Most rainfall (rainy season) is seen in July and August.
  • Does Lahore have a dry season?
    Yes, the months of October, November and December are very dry.
  • Which is the warmest month in Lahore?
    May has an average maximum temperature of 41°C and is the warmest month of the year.
  • Which is the coldest month in Lahore?
    The coldest month is January with an average maximum temperature of 20°C.
  • Which is the wettest month in Lahore?
    July tops the wettest month list with 176 mm of rainfall.
  • Which is the driest month in Lahore?
    November is the driest month with 9 mm of precipitation.
  • Which is the sunniest month in Lahore?
    May is the sunniest month with an average of 293 hours of sunshine.

  • No idea where to travel to this year? We have a tool that recommends destinations based on your ideal conditions. Find out where to go with our weather planner.

    Forecast for Lahore

    Thu   Nov 21
    26°C | 12°C
    W 7 km/h
    clear and no rain

    clear and no rain

    Fri   Nov 22
    26°C | 12°C
    S 7 km/h
    clear and no rain

    clear and no rain

    Sat   Nov 23
    25°C | 12°C
    NW 7 km/h
    almost clear and no rain

    almost clear and no rain